
The videogame console manufacturers have painted a rosy picture of the benefits of cloud capability in gaming, but they have failed to mention the risks. On the “pro” side, cloud-based gaming consoles like the PlayStation 4, Xbox 360 and Xbox One and the Wii U have some amazing features: the ability to play from multiple consoles and devices, more data storage, seamless play and instant access to new games. Plus, there’s no need to download large updates. However, cloud-based gaming may not be as secure as you think.
